NOTE: See the Javadoc of `UniAsserter` for a full description of the various methods that can be used for creating assertions.

[TIP]
====
You can also extend the `io.quarkus.test.vertx.UniAsserterInterceptor` to wrap the injected `UniAsserter` and customize the default behavior. For example, the interceptor can be used to execute the assert methods within a separate database transaction.:
[source,java]
----
@QuarkusTest
public class SomeTest {
@Test
@RunOnVertxContext
public void testEntity(UniAsserter asserter) {
asserter = new UniAsserterInterceptor(asserter) {
@Override
protected <T> Supplier<Uni<T>> transformUni(Supplier<Uni<T>> uniSupplier) {
return () -> Panache.withTransaction(uniSupplier);
}
};
asserter.execute(() -> new MyEntity().persist());
asserter.assertEquals(() -> MyEntity.count(), 1l);
asserter.execute(() -> MyEntity.deleteAll());
}
}
----
